Is it worth grading?
Strong grading candidate — 40× premium in PSA 10
A PSA 10 All-Star Checklist: Michael Jordan #48 sells for $124 against $3.11 raw: a $121 spread, 40× the ungraded price. A PSA 9 ($24.98) only about breaks even after fees, so the case rests on gemming. Centering is the usual reason a clean copy misses the 10 — measure it before you submit.
